易控组态第4讲 数据采集和控制
合集下载
相关主题
- 1、下载文档前请自行甄别文档内容的完整性,平台不提供额外的编辑、内容补充、找答案等附加服务。
- 2、"仅部分预览"的文档,不可在线预览部分如存在完整性等问题,可反馈申请退款(可完整预览的文档不适用该条件!)。
- 3、如文档侵犯您的权益,请联系客服反馈,我们会尽快为您处理(人工客服工作时间:9:00-18:30)。
虚拟设备的使用: 在工程开发过程中抛弃实际的硬件设备 完成工程的开发任务,在工程调试过程中 再使用实际的设备进行调试。 利用按规律变化的寄存器数值实现一些 特殊的动画效果等。
4.3 通信管理和优化
通信状态监控
通信状态:
反映通道和设备的通信状态 连接一个工程变量,通过变量的数值了解通信是 否正常
易控通信程序:按照对应设备的名称和通信方式命名,并按照对应设备的类型、生产 厂家、设备型号进行组织管理。
设备变量
与现场设备寄存器对应的变量,也称为“IO变量”。 设备中的一个或多个连续的可读写地址。 易控设备变量:
按照现场设备驱动程序中的要求开发 每种设备的所有寄存器地址几乎都可以使用 建立设备寄存器时根据特点智能屏蔽 属性:寄存器类型、起始地址、单元长度、数据类型、数据库变量、当前值、读写方式、 查询周期、数据转换等
快捷功能:
易控设备变量和工程变量的分开设计: 工程的上位开发和下位开发分开进行,上位开发不会因下位信息的经常变化 而反复修改,提高工程开发效率 工程变量没有和硬件通道进行绑定,使硬件层与逻辑层隔离 内置设备网关功能 实现通信链路的冗余,是易控网络分布式数据采集的基础
虚拟设备
物理上并不存在的假想硬件,工作过程和真实设备没有区别 主要用于测试及获取一些需要按照规律变化的信号 可以产生多个按照不同规律变化的信号 提供寄存器类型: Increase、 Decrease、 Random、 Sine、 SquareWave、 Static、 Triangle
是否启用:
动态启停设备或者通道的通信 连接一个开关型工程变量 在现场设备检修过程中有用,避免监控系统的误操 作导致检修过程中的事故
数据管理和优化
通信出错控制:
连续几次通信失败后重建通道连接 重建通道连接失败后,每隔几分钟尝试打开通道 禁用通道方式:始终尝试连接和经过几小时仍无 法建立连接禁用该通道
第四讲:数据采集和控制
第4讲 数据采集和控制
教学目的要求
• • • 掌握设备通信基础 掌握数据采集与控制的管理和优化 掌握易控的设备网关功能
教学重点
• • 设备和设备变量的建立 虚拟设备
教学难点:
采集控制现场的输入输出信号
教学方法:
大屏幕投影演示 易控软件操作
时间安排:
1.5学时
4.1 数据采集和控制概述
IO通信的优化采样:
仅采集易控后台及运行环境已打开画面中使 用的变量 提高采集效率 工程树目录 “运行选项”节点下的“IO”菜 单项
4.4 设备网关
数据交互通常采用方式: 硬件网关:增加硬件成本,采集的数据稳定性很难保证 脚本程序赋值:执行时效率较低,编写较多脚本赋值程序 易控组态软件: 通过 “设备网关”功能实现 通过将不同设备中需要关联的两个变量同时关联到同一个工程变量,实现它们之 间的直接数据交换 不需编写脚本程序,而且效率大幅提高
Thank
You!
及时准确地采集和控制现场数据 开发人员不需要了解现场的通信介质、通信接口、通信协议等久 能够快速建立与设备的连接
Fra Baidu bibliotek用户关注问题:
数据采集的通信速度、稳定性 支持硬件接口的种类 拥有通信协议的数量
4.2 设备通信基础知识
组态软件实现对现场设备的数据采集与控制的条件: 组态软件与现场设备之间要有物理连接 组态软件按照一定的协议与现场设备进行通信 易控组态软件: 对支持的设备提供驱动程序 组态软件不能直接和设备建立连接 设备必须挂接到通道上,在一个通道上可以挂接多个设备
设备
在现场进行数据采集的硬件产品称为“设备”,易控软件通信的对象。 设备按照设备类型、通信接口类型、生产厂家等分类。
设备类型
PLC、智能仪表、变频器、OPC设备、板卡等
设备属性
设备名称、说明、是否启用、通信状态、通信延时、地址格式、记录
读成功信息、记录写成功信息、通信出错控制等
通信程序
设备通信程序的简称 针对不同类型、厂家和型号的设备,按照设备的特定通信协议编写 实现组态软件和设备之间数据通信能力的软件模块 工程中配置的主要工作是配置不同设备的设备通信驱动程序
通道
设备的硬件接口称为“通道”。 易控和仪器、仪表、PLC等外部设备进行信息交换的“走廊”或者“媒介”。
通道类型
串口通道、以太网通道、虚拟设备通道、OPC通道、板卡通道、各种 现场总线接口通道以及一些特殊的软件通道等等
通道属性
通道名称、说明、是否启用、通信状态、通信出错控制等
快捷功能
通道的复制、粘贴以及通道下设备的直接运行等
工程设计提示
•进行组态前,了解整个监控系统的通信方式,根据现场和设备的需要选 择合适的设备驱动方式,既可以提高通信速率又可以节省成本。 •在使用易控建立设备通信前,先使用第三方通信软件进行测试,如厂家 自己的调试软件或串口调试工具等。 •设备与组态软件在进行通信的过程中往往需要设置一些通信的参数,如 串口号、波特率等,在易控的通信驱动帮助文档中对于这些参数的设置都 有介绍。按照系统点表建寄存器,注意某些设备有地址偏移。 •重视通信的某些参数:查询周期、通信超时、通信延时和通信出错控制, 更改这些参数有时可以显著改善通信质量。 •在易控软件和设备通讯有问题时,通过日志查看器查看是否有相关的错 误提示,根据提示修改相关的配置等。 •易控组态软件按设备变量的个数多少进行收费,购买软件前就需要对设 备变量进行合理规划。